1. A portable information device including a user interface device adapted to originate and consume information on behalf of a user, the device having a security arrangement adapted for team-assisted security functionality, the device comprising:

  • computer circuitry, including a processor operatively coupled to a data store;

    a user interface, including display and user input devices;

    wireless communications circuitry; and

    a power supply that provides power to the computer circuitry, user interface, and wireless communications circuitry, the power supply including an on-board energy source;

    wherein the computer circuitry includes a security module adapted to provide team-assisted security services in the portable information device, the security module including;

    a thick client security portion adapted to locally process security-related tasks on the computer circuitry;

    a security team connection module adapted to facilitate local wireless connectivity via the wireless communication circuitry between the portable information device and a security module of at least one other portable information device; and

    a security task coordinator module adapted to locally decide, exclusive of the security team connection module, which of the security-related tasks is to be processed remotely by the security team in lieu of being processed locally on the portable information device using the computer circuitry, by at least determining, by a local analysis executed by the security task coordinator module, an indication of security priority for the portable information device;

    wherein the security module is adapted to conduct an exchange of security-related information between the thick client security portion and the at least one other portable information device via the security team connection module; and

    wherein the security module is configured to process, via the thick client security portion, a first security task of the security-related tasks on the computer circuitry to produce a first security task output, and to transmit, via the security team connection module, the first security task output to at least one portable information device of the security team.
